The only use of Marines I can think of is for smaller nations with overseas colonies like Portugal or Netherlands.
No attrition at sea, no disembarking penalty and quicker disembarking time is really useful if you're colonizing the Caribbean or Indonesia.
You're mostly going to fight natives and East Asian nations which will be behind you in tech, so that 10% more damage won't be much of a factor, but being able to island hop will.
